Scientific name: Terminalia catappa

Family: Combretaceae

Origin: India, Malaysia, Philippines and Indonesia.

Popular names: beach nut tree, almond tree, Indian almond tree, beach almond tree, parasol, among others.

Natural occurrence: in all regions of Brazil

Characteristics: in their natural habitat, individuals of this species can reach up to 40m in height. The leaves contain various flavonoids such as quercetin, various tannins such as punicalin, punicalagin, saponins and phytosterols. It is still found in coastal areas of several tropical countries.

Uses: The beach almond leaf is used in the production of antiviral and anti-inflammatory medicines.
